I live in mid Covington. I planted a vitex 2 years ago. It's now about 5 ft tall. Dropped all leaves this winter and now March 2, 2019 it is all branches, no leaves. Will it leaf out and give me the fabulous flowers I see in pictures?

Chaste Tree, Vitex agnus-castus, is deciduous so it should drop its leaves in winter. Do you see any swelling buds? You can do a scratch test: scratch the bark with your fingernail or the edge of your pruning shears. If the tissue just under the bark is green, your tree is alive. If the tissue is brown or hard, the tree is dead.
